1。The total number of colonies exceeds the limit. Experts point out that the total number of colonies is one of the indicators that reflect the state of hygiene, and if the hygienic conditions of food production are poor, the total number of colonies is likely to exceed the standard, which not only affects the taste, but also means that other spoilage bacteria and even pathogenic bacteria may exceed the standard.
2。Oxidation. Excessive peroxide value is one of the reasons for the unqualified quick-frozen rice products, experts said, this indicates that there may be problems in the production of raw materials, fat oxidation, excess food may have a hala taste, and you need to be cautious when buying.
After buying dumplings and other quick-frozen noodles and rice products, due to the storage time for too long or not eaten in time after opening the bag, individual cracking will occur, and oxidation may also occur, resulting in the loss of the original flavor of the food, or even deterioration.

Frozen food is one of these food types, frozen food is easy to store, and all kinds of meat, aquatic products, eggs and fruits are easy to corrobe food production, transportation, storage and use freezing technology.
Frozen food technology is convenient and economical, and the market demand is relatively large. Frozen foods are divided into two categories, namely chilled foods and frozen foods. Chilled food refers to food that does not need to be frozen, directly lowers the temperature of the food to close to the freezing point, and preserves it at this temperature.
Frozen food, on the other hand, refers to food that has been frozen and stored at a temperature lower than the freezing point.
Since frozen food is economical, is it beneficial to eat frozen food? The answer is definitely no. Quick-frozen food still has many shortcomings, and it is still harmful to the human body.
As we all know, fresh food is high in nutrients, while frozen food can lead to nutrient loss. In real life, quick-frozen dumplings are a very common quick-frozen food, due to the low temperature, the vegetables, meat filling will lose part of the nutrients in the processing, in the process of transportation, storage, the vitamins in the food will also be slowly decomposed. Moreover, as the storage time increases, the loss of these nutrients will become more and more serious, so the nutritional value of quick-frozen food has actually been greatly discounted compared to homemade fresh food.
Second, the total number of colonies in the quick-frozen food exceeds the standard.
Quick-frozen food can be said to be relatively unhygienic, and many quick-frozen foods contain a large number of bacteria, especially bulk quick-frozen foods. These bacteria may bring in various pathogenic microorganisms before freezing due to the bacteria carried by the raw materials themselves, the continued multiplication of bacteria during processing, the operation of production personnel with bacteria, and the lack of cleanliness of machinery and equipment. Although low temperature can inhibit the reproduction of microorganisms, it cannot effectively kill them, and once the temperature is restored, microorganisms will become active again, thus adding hidden dangers to health.
